Webinar Opportunity: Ethical and Practical Considerations for Integrating Nature into Counseling
Wednesday, June 17 from 12-1pm
1.0 NBCC Approved CE hour for Ethics
Dr. Chris Belser will highlight the key ethical and practical areas that counselors should consider when integrating nature into counseling. These range from competence to confidentiality to cross-cultural considerations to risk management. The presenter will relate these ethical areas to various nature-based treatment modalities and provide strategies to mitigate future issues.

The Department of Counseling at LSU Health New Orleans is currently seeking qualified individuals to join our growing faculty team. Over the past several years, our program has experienced significant growth in student enrollment, program development, and community engagement, and we are excited to continue expanding our department to support this momentum.
We are currently hiring for two faculty positions (see links below) and would greatly appreciate your help sharing these opportunities with colleagues and recent graduates who may be a strong fit for our collaborative team.
These are full time, on campus faculty positions located in New Orleans. Candidates should understand that these roles require an in-person campus presence. Faculty are expected to maintain a consistent Monday through Friday, daytime presence on campus to support students, collaborate with colleagues, participate in departmental initiatives, and contribute to the culture and growth of the program.
Our counseling program utilizes a hybrid instructional model, with some students attending classes in person while others participate remotely via Zoom. Faculty may teach a combination of daytime and evening courses depending on departmental needs and individual areas of expertise.
Our department values collaboration, professionalism, innovation, mentorship, and interdisciplinary engagement. We are seeking individuals who are goal-oriented, team-focused, and interested in contributing to the continued growth of both the Department of Counseling and the School of Allied Health Professions.
In addition to our CACREP-accredited Clinical Mental Health Counseling program, we have recently expanded our offerings to include certificate programs in Clinical Mental Health Counseling, Play Therapy, Marriage and Family Counseling, Rehabilitation Counseling, and School Counseling. As such, clinical and/or educational experience in these specialty areas is preferred.
These positions offer meaningful opportunities for professional growth, leadership, interdisciplinary collaboration, and scholarly activity across LSU Health New Orleans and the broader healthcare community. Faculty also have opportunities to engage in clinical practice with clients across the lifespan through our Child & Family Counseling Clinic and participate in program development, service initiatives, and interdisciplinary research collaborations.

Coming soon! A new text published by the National Career Development Association connecting the dots between mental health diagnoses and career development concerns, edited by Drs. Curry and Manton of LSU.
The UNO Counselor Education Program is WELL represented in the text with multiple faculty, current doctoral students, and doctoral alumni authoring or co-authoring chapters.
